The college application process has overtaken my life, and I'm not alone. Most parents with a high school senior are in the throes of assisting their children with applying to the places that will mold their next phase of life. Trips to visit prospective colleges have been bittersweet. There's a ton of paperwork involved, plus the overall process is exciting and intense. Some universities will take the Common App, an application that is generalized and available online. Most colleges require a special writing assignment, and all need transcripts and SAT scores sent- at a cost, of course.
During this process, I find myself very protective. First, the mental support a student needs is very important, as this is extra taxing and exciting for them too. Financially, the minimal cost to send an application is about sixty dollars. If a student applies to three or more colleges, this could easily start the continued education costs at over three hundred dollars. Add this to the already busy schedule a high school senior has, and I find that the calmer a typical day is, the better.
